Основы HTML и CSS для дебютантов

Основы HTML и CSS для дебютантов

HTML и CSS составляют собой базовые инструменты веб-разработки. HTML отвечает за построение и наполнение страницы, а CSS контролирует графическим оформлением элементов. Изучение этих языков даёт путь к построению ресурсов.

HTML расшифровывается как HyperText Markup Language. Язык разметки использует теги для задания вида содержимого. Браузер интерпретирует теги и выводит контент соответственно установленной построению.

CSS обозначает Cascading Style Sheets. Каскадные таблицы стилей обеспечивают отделить контент и отображение. Специалист может поменять визуальный вид всего сайта, скорректировав единственный документ стилей.

Овладение rox casino предполагает систематического метода. Начинающим рекомендуется вначале освоить основные теги разметки. После понимания структуры документа можно переходить к стилизации элементов.

Современные браузеры поддерживают актуальные спецификации языков. Инструменты разработчика интегрированы в Chrome, Firefox и другие браузеры. Консоль браузера позволяет проверять код и изучать rox casino на реальных примерах.

Структура HTML‑документа: doctype, head, body и базовый макет страницы

Каждый HTML-документ открывается с декларации DOCTYPE. Декларация уведомляет браузеру редакцию языка разметки. Современные страницы используютhtmlдля указания стандарта HTML5.

Главный элемент html оборачивает всё содержимое документа. Атрибут lang определяет язык страницы для поисковых систем. Корректное задание языка повышает доступность и сканирование сайта.

Блок head включает метаинформацию о странице. Внутри находятся теги meta, title, link для подсоединения стилей. Кодировка UTF-8 гарантирует правильное воспроизведение знаков. Заголовок title показывается во вкладке браузера и выдаче поиска.

Элемент body охватывает весь визуальный материал страницы. Посетитель воспринимает лишь контент этого раздела в окне браузера. Разработчики размещают текст, изображения, формы внутри казино рокс.

Основной макет страницы выступает отправной основой для проектов. Валидная построение обеспечивает совместимость с разными браузерами. Грамотная построение кода облегчает дальнейшую разработку и сопровождение.

Основные HTML‑теги: заголовки, абзацы, ссылки, картинки и перечни

Заголовки от h1 до h6 выстраивают иерархию контента на странице. Тег h1 обозначает главный заголовок и применяется один раз. Дальнейшие уровни создают вложенную структуру секций. Поисковые системы обрабатывают заголовки для определения тематики.

Тег p образует текстовые абзацы и служит ключевым элементом для расположения контента. Браузер самостоятельно добавляет отбивки сверху и снизу. Деление текста на параграфы повышает удобочитаемость.

Линки образуются тегом a с обязательным атрибутом href. Адрес может вести на сторонний источник или закладку внутри страницы. Атрибут target со значением _blank запускает линк в новой вкладке.

Тег img встраивает рисунки в документ. Атрибут src хранит путь к файлу картинки. Альтернативный текст в атрибуте alt описывает рисунок для рокс казино и ассистивных технологий.

Неупорядоченные перечни ul включают элементы li без конкретного порядка. Упорядоченные перечни ol выводят пункты с числами. Перечни позволяют упорядочить данные в доступном формате для восприятия.

Семантическая разметка: header, nav, main, section, article, footer

Смысловые теги дают смысловое смысл секциям страницы. Браузеры и поисковые системы лучше осознают организацию документа. Применение правильных тегов увеличивает доступность для людей с ограниченными возможностями.

Тег header обозначает вступительную секцию страницы или блока. Внутри располагается логотип, навигация, название ресурса. Каждая страница может включать несколько элементов header.

Элемент nav предназначен для навигационных ссылок. Меню сайта, содержание, хлебные крошки размещаются внутри этого тега. Скринридеры задействуют nav для оперативного перемещения по rox casino.

Основные семантические блоки:

  • main включает эксклюзивный содержимое страницы
  • section объединяет тематически взаимосвязанное содержимое
  • article отображает автономную структуру
  • footer содержит данные об создателе, копирайт, связи

Правильная смысловая разметка образует последовательную структуру документа. Поисковые краулеры результативнее индексируют страницы с осмысленными тегами. Программисты легче ориентируются в коде при использовании семантических элементов.

Что такое CSS: подключение стилей и основные селекторы (элемент, класс, id)

CSS задаёт визуальное представление HTML-элементов на странице. Каскадные таблицы стилей позволяют контролировать цветом, величиной, расположением контента. Разделение оформления и структуры облегчает разработку проекта.

Имеется три варианта присоединения стилей к документу. Внешний файл CSS присоединяется через тег link в секции head. Внутренние стили размещаются в теге style. Инлайновые стили прописываются в атрибут style элемента.

Селектор элемента выбирает все теги конкретного типа на странице. Объявление p color: blue; установит синий цвет ко всем параграфам. Такой метод практичен для универсального оформления.

Классы дают оформлять набор элементов с общими признаками. Атрибут class присваивается тегам, а в рокс казино селектор стартует с точки. Один элемент может иметь множество классов через пространство.

Идентификатор id определяет неповторимый элемент на странице. Селектор id открывается с знака решётки в таблице стилей. Каждый идентификатор употребляется исключительно единожды раз в документе. Приоритет стилей id больше, чем у классов и селекторов элементов.

Фундаментальные параметры CSS: цвет, гарнитуры, отступы и работа с текстом

Свойство color определяет цвет текста элемента. Величины задаются в форматах hex, rgb, rgba или именами оттенков. Атрибут background-color устанавливает задний цвет блока. Корректный контраст улучшает восприятие материала.

Гарнитура шрифтов устанавливается через font-family. Рекомендуется указывать множество опций через запятую. Браузер отберёт первый доступный шрифт из перечня. Размер текста регулируется атрибутом font-size в пикселях или процентах.

Атрибут font-weight контролирует толщиной шрифта. Величины записываются цифрами от 100 до 900 или словами normal и bold. Наклонное начертание активируется через font-style со параметром italic.

Выравнивание текста устанавливается параметром text-align с опциями left, right, center, justify. Межстрочное расстояние контролируется через line-height. Оформление текста text-decoration создаёт подчёркивание или перечёркивание в казино рокс.

Внешние интервалы margin образуют промежуток вокруг элемента. Внутренние отбивки padding формируют расстояние между рамкой и содержимым. Значения указываются для всех краёв сразу или индивидуально для каждой края.

Схема блока (box model): content, padding, border, margin и рамки

Схема коробки характеризует построение каждого элемента на веб-странице. Каждый контейнер состоит из четырёх зон: наполнения, внутреннего отбивки, рамки и внешнего интервала. Усвоение схемы необходимо для управления величинами элементов.

Слой content включает реальное контент: текст, картинки или вложенные элементы. Ширина и высота задаются свойствами width и height. По дефолту эти свойства задают лишь размер контента.

Внутренний интервал padding создаёт пространство между контентом и границей элемента. Свойство получает величины для каждой стороны отдельно или единое для всех сторон. Увеличение padding расширяет итоговый размер элемента.

Обводка border охватывает элемент отображаемой чертой. Атрибут border соединяет ширину, стиль и цвет рамки. Имеются разнообразные стили: solid, dashed, dotted и другие варианты в rox casino.

Внешний отбивка margin определяет расстояние между блоками на странице. Отрицательные величины margin приближают элементы. Атрибут box-sizing со параметром border-box включает padding и border в указанные width и height.

Основания формирования: инлайновые и блочные элементы, flexbox/простая компоновка для новичков

HTML-элементы разделяются на блочные и строчные по типу представления. Блочные элементы поглощают всю имеющуюся ширину и открываются с свежей линии. Строчные элементы располагаются в потоке текста и поглощают только нужное область.

Атрибут display модифицирует вид визуализации элемента. Параметр block трансформирует элемент в блочный, а inline делает строчным. Значение inline-block совмещает свойства обоих типов.

Flexbox даёт средство для создания гибких компоновок. Обёртка с display: flex трансформирует дочерние элементы в flex-элементы. Ориентация расположения задаётся свойством flex-direction.

Главные свойства flexbox для позиционирования:

  • justify-content позиционирует элементы вдоль главной оси
  • align-items управляет позиционированием по поперечной линии
  • flex-wrap даёт элементам переноситься на свежую линию
  • gap формирует промежутки между flex-элементами

Простая разметка открывается с понимания потока документа. Элементы выстраиваются сверху книзу и слева направо. Flexbox облегчает формирование отзывчивых схем в рокс казино.

Тренировка для новичков: разработка элементарной страницы и пошаговое доработка с помощью CSS

Создание первой веб-страницы начинается с основного шаблона. Документ включает декларацию DOCTYPE, разделы head и body с минимальным контентом. Базовая страница охватывает заголовок, абзацы текста и картинку.

Первый шаг стилизации — подключение стороннего документа CSS к документу. Сгенерируйте документ styles.css и подключите его через тег link. Приступите с фундаментальных конфигураций: задайте гарнитуру для страницы и цвет фона body.

Следующий шаг — дизайн типографики и цветовой палитры. Определите габариты и цвета названий, отрегулируйте межстрочное расстояние для параграфов. Примените выразительные оттенки для увеличения читаемости.

Взаимодействие с отступами формирует графическую структуру. Установите наибольшую ширину блока и отцентрируйте наполнение через margin: auto. Примените внутренние отступы padding вокруг элементов в казино рокс.

Завершающие усовершенствования охватывают стилизацию линков и hover-эффектов. Измените оттенок ссылок и уберите подчёркивание. Используйте border-radius для скругления углов изображений. Испытывайте с разнообразными свойствами для усвоения их эффекта.

Partager:

A lire également

Cognitive Ease with Interface Reduction

Cognitive Ease with Interface Reduction Mental smoothness relates to the ease with which that information becomes understood across a virtual environment. If systems remain structured

Базис функционирования искусственного разума

Базис функционирования искусственного разума Синтетический разум составляет собой методологию, позволяющую компьютерам решать проблемы, требующие человеческого мышления. Системы обрабатывают данные, выявляют закономерности и выносят решения на

Основы HTML и CSS для дебютантов

Основы HTML и CSS для дебютантов HTML и CSS составляют собой базовые инструменты веб-разработки. HTML отвечает за построение и наполнение страницы, а CSS контролирует графическим